This challenge is open to all. It runs until Sunday Sept.9 at 6PM EDT. Its purpose is to give people a forum to have their songs heard. There is no judging involved. Everyone who participates is a winner.

PLEASE READ THESE GUIDELINES AND THE THEME DESCRIPTION CAREFULLY BEFORE POSTING

1. Post ONE OR TWO songs that fit the theme (one is preferred but two are ok). If you have to, you may post a third and final one on the second day of the challenge. You may post a new song or one that was already recorded. You do not have to post a song to participate.

**2. For EACH song you post, listen to at least THREE other people’s songs during EACH day of the challenge and leave feedback. That means, if you post 2 songs you should listen to 6 others each day (12 total). Listen to as many as you wish but make sure you listen to at least three each day per song you post and leave feedback.

Listening is the most important part of this challenge. Supporting and experiencing others is what it’s about.

3. We prefer that you listen to the whole song rather than listening to 10 seconds so there's no need to try to listen to everyone. Try not to listen to the same people every day. Give new people a chance as well. The quality here is so good, you may find yourself doing more listening than you expected.

4. Although you may choose to post a tiny graphic with your comments, we ask that you do not post large glittery graphics as feedback.

5. Come back to the current challenge thread and write about your experiences. Mention songs you heard or anything else that strikes you, suggestions, etc., or not. Completely up to you. And please go back each day and listen to others. That's the most important part of this.

6. You don't need to post a song to listen but you need to listen if you post a song. It's best to post earlier in the challenge. But you can post up until the end. Just be aware that the closing hours of the challenge are better suited to listening than trying to squeeze in a last minute post.

Incase ya need some help gettin' your groove on:

Disco ran it's cycle between the mid 1970's and early 1980's.
It hit it's top form between 1975 - 1979.

Some popular artists were:

Bee Gees, Donna Summer, the Village People, Loleatta Holloway, Sylvester and KC and The Sunshine Band, Andy Gibb, Gloria Gaynor, Patty Labelle, Van McCoy ...the list goes on.
